Nestled in a corner of a strip mall between the Palo Alto Airport and the Baylands Golf Links, Cloud9 Coffee , a small, woman-owned cafe opens at the crack of dawn. Cloud9 Coffee is a popular cafe known for its unique coffee drinks, delicious toasts and croffles, and friendly service. Customers rave about the quality and presentation of the food and drinks, as well as the cozy atmosphere. Parking can be difficult on weekends.

Chill California vibe cafe tucked in the strip of flying clubs and businesses next to the Palo Alto airport. Light breakfast and lunch menu for dine in inside or outside. Tartine pastries, toasts, and drinks to order. Avocado toast accented with arugula and balsamic vinegar. Perfect croissant with delicate crispy shell and pillow soft bread.

I recently had the pleasure of visiting "Cloud 9," and it's quickly become one of my favorite spots in town. This cafe offers an impressive selection of beverages, from rich espressos and creamy lattes to a variety of milk options. But that's not all – they also serve refreshing slushies and fresh house made juices. The real star of the show, though, has to be their Fig Salad. It's an absolute must-try! The ingredients were fresh, and the flavors were perfectly balanced. Whether you're a salad enthusiast or just looking for a healthy option, you won't be disappointed. If you're in the mood for something heartier, their Tartines and Croiffles (croissant-waffle hybrids) are fantastic. They're a delightful blend of savory and satisfying, and I couldn't get enough of them. The atmosphere at Cloud 9 is cozy and inviting, making it a great place to relax with friends or catch up on some work. The friendly staff and prompt service only enhance the experience. Overall, Cloud 9 exceeded my expectations in every way. With their fantastic food and drink options, it's clear that this cafe is on cloud nine, and I can't wait to return for more offerings of theirs.

So glad to have a new coffee shop in town! The coffee was excellent (we got an oat milk latte and a mocha), and the avocado toast was great. The drinks and food came beautifully presented. We came during the rush hour, and had a little bit of a longer wait, but for a brand new place it was completely reasonable. One area of improvement I hope the owners consider is the seating/atmosphere. The outdoors area needs attention. There’s random trash laying around, which isn’t very pleasant, weeds growing everywhere, and limited seating options. Most seating areas do not have umbrellas for shade, which isn’t ideal either. The indoor space has limited seating options too - was only a bar and a large communal table right by the ordering area. I hope to visit here again soon!
